Pune: Relaxing and Fun Family-Friendly Itinerary in June 2023

  1. Day 1: Shaniwar Wada Palace
    20 minutes (6.7 km) from Pune Airport

    Morning: Start your day by exploring the grand Shaniwar Wada Palace, which was once the seat of the Maratha Empire. Learn about the fascinating history of this 18th-century fortification and palace complex that was partially destroyed in a fire in 1828.

    Afternoon: Head to Darshan Museum, a 35-minute drive away, to learn about the life and teachings of Sadhu T.L. Vaswani. The museum features innovative holographic technology to bring his story to life.

    Evening: End your day with a visit to the Aga Khan Palace, a 20-minute drive away. This stunning palace is a National Monument of India and serves as a memorial to Mahatma Gandhi and his wife Kasturba Gandhi.

  2. Day 2: Rajiv Gandhi Zoological Park and Sinhagad Fort
    1 hour 5 minutes (30.5 km) from Aga Khan Palace

    Morning: Spend your morning at the Rajiv Gandhi Zoological Park, which is home to over 160 species of animals, including tigers, leopards, and elephants. Take a safari ride to get up close and personal with the animals.

    Afternoon: Drive to Sinhagad Fort, a 1-hour drive away. This hill fortress has a rich history and offers stunning views of the surrounding countryside.

    Evening: Enjoy a quiet evening exploring the nearby Khadakwasla Dam, where you can relax and take in the beautiful scenery.

  3. Day 3: Osho International Meditation Resort and Pataleshwar Cave Temple
    25 minutes (7 km) from Khadakwasla Dam

    Morning: Start your day with a visit to the Osho International Meditation Resort, a 25-minute drive away. This serene and peaceful retreat offers meditation and relaxation programs designed to help you connect with your inner self.

    Afternoon: Head to the Pataleshwar Cave Temple, a 15-minute drive away, to explore this ancient temple carved out of a single rock. The temple is dedicated to Lord Shiva and is an excellent example of rock-cut architecture.

    Evening: End your day with a visit to the nearby Shinde Chhatri, a memorial dedicated to the Maratha leader Mahadji Shinde. The beautiful architecture and peaceful surroundings make it an excellent place to relax and unwind.

Recommendations

If you have more time to spare, consider taking a day trip to the stunning hill station of Lonavala, which is just a 1.5-hour drive away. You can also explore the historic city of Mumbai, which is a 2.5-hour drive from Pune.

Time and Costs Estimates

  • Shaniwar Wada Palace (2 hours, INR 100 per person)
  • Darshan Museum (2 hours, INR 150 per person)
  • Aga Khan Palace (1.5 hours, INR 50 per person)
  • Rajiv Gandhi Zoological Park (3 hours, INR 100 per person)
  • Sinhagad Fort (3 hours, INR 20 per person)
  • Khadakwasla Dam (2 hours, free admission)
  • Osho International Meditation Resort (3 hours, INR 1000 per person)
  • Pataleshwar Cave Temple (1 hour, INR 5 per person)
  • Shinde Chhatri (1 hour, INR 25 per person)
  • Total Estimated Costs: INR 1555 per person
